Understanding Basement Waterproofing

Why Waterproofing is Essential

Basement waterproofing is essential for several reasons:

  • Prevents structural damage: Water can weaken the foundation, leading to cracks and structural instability.
  • Stops mold and mildew growth: Excess moisture creates a breeding ground for mold, which can cause health problems.
  • Enhances property value: A dry, well-maintained basement adds to the overall value and appeal of a property.
  • Increases usable space: Waterproofing allows homeowners to utilize their basements for storage or living areas.

Key Waterproofing Solutions

Exterior Waterproofing

Exterior waterproofing involves installing a drainage system outside the property to prevent water from entering the basement. This method typically includes:

  • Excavation around the foundation to apply waterproof membranes.
  • Installation of drainage tiles or pipes to channel water away.
  • Backfilling with gravel to promote efficient water movement.

Interior Waterproofing

Interior waterproofing solutions manage water that has already entered the basement. Common methods include:

  • Interior drain systems to collect and redirect water to a sump pump.
  • Installation of vapor barriers to prevent moisture infiltration.
  • Sealing cracks in walls and floors to stop leaks.

Foundation Crack Repair

Cracks in the foundation are a common entry point for water. Addressing these cracks is crucial to waterproofing efforts:

  • Epoxy injections to fill and seal cracks, preventing water entry.
  • Polyurethane injections for more flexible sealing options in areas prone to movement.
